This week ARA Sunshine Coast Pro Racing rider Alex Martin-Wallace will join some of the country’s best cyclists to battle it out at the Track National Championships as part of the Brisbane Cycling Festival.

Over the past three years we’ve been proudly supporting the Australian Cycling Academy and their riders including Alex on their professional racing journey.

A promising young athlete Alex has also been selected in the Cycling Australia Track Identification Program targeting the 2024 Olympics.

After falling in love with cycling at a young age she hasn’t looked back.

Alex is now one of seven females on the ARA Pro Racing Sunshine Coast team with an impressive number of achievements in her professional career already including a Junior World Championship medal.

When she’s not out racing she’s working hard to complete her Engineering degree at the University of the Sunshine Coast with the support of the Australian Cycling Academy, whose main focus is to create a better future for cyclists both on and off the bike.

The academy is founded by former professional cyclists Ben Kersten and Matt Wilson who are committed to helping young, developing cyclists to reach their full potential so that they can lay the foundations for personal success and life balance throughout their sporting career.

Athletes have the unique opportunity to live, learn and ride which ultimately creates better outcomes for these young riders, and a brighter future for the sport.
